diff options
author | Steven Le Rouzic <slerouzic@siradel.com> | 2023-04-11 10:18:30 +0200 |
---|---|---|
committer | Steven Le Rouzic <slerouzic@siradel.com> | 2023-04-11 10:18:30 +0200 |
commit | 2fd258d372259ad1667386b7e4c1dd32c2ebe6e7 (patch) | |
tree | b3aa60a91dae140d8596f2d26bba596ff963f0dd /lua | |
parent | ed6b8049bd7040e2c2a72f78ba0a0ed000604340 (diff) |
More stuff!
Diffstat (limited to 'lua')
-rw-r--r-- | lua/lsp.lua |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/lua/lsp.lua b/lua/lsp.lua index 54337eb..ec50aec 100644 --- a/lua/lsp.lua +++ b/lua/lsp.lua @@ -6,6 +6,9 @@ require("mason-lspconfig").setup({ local cmp = require("cmp") cmp.setup({ + completion = { + autocomplete = false, + }, snippet = { expand = function(args) require("luasnip").lsp_expand(args.body) @@ -16,7 +19,6 @@ cmp.setup({ name = "nvim_lsp", entry_filter = function(entry, ctx) if entry:get_kind() == 15 then -- Snippet - print("OH NO") return false end return true @@ -24,8 +26,9 @@ cmp.setup({ }, }), mapping = cmp.mapping.preset.insert({ - ['<cr>'] = cmp.mapping.confirm({ select = true }), - ['<esc>'] = cmp.mapping.abort(), + ["<cr>"] = cmp.mapping.confirm({ select = true }), + ["<esc>"] = cmp.mapping.abort(), + ["<c-space>"] = cmp.mapping.complete(), }) }) |